Block 3667034

0x91eb1d7809e51ac4213cff09cdfde05c129f75ca64aa765a5a21584ae45de8fc
Transactions127
Height3667034
Confirmations16629046
TimestampFri, 05 May 2017 04:04:24 UTC
Size (bytes)14996
Version
Merkle Root
Nonce0xf7a36ea000045620
Bits
Difficulty0x1882217cb65b

Transactions

Fee: 0.0004589 ETC
16629046 Confirmations4.02496036416210257 ETC
Fee: 0.0004589 ETC
16629046 Confirmations4.014383936573582021 ETC